These are only a few of the wild animals that visitors see when touring the Masai Mara national game park.  This arid grassland, only about a two hour drive from The Hope Center, hosts the largest wildebeest migration in the world every August.  Each August, the plains are teeming with wildebeests, antelope, and zebras.  The picturesque scene is reminiscent of Pride Rock in The Lion King. It is the ancestral land of the Masai tribe, which is one of few remaining traditional tribes in Kenya.
